Dobra jakość kodu źródłowego Firefoksa

Grzegorz Niemirowski

08.09.2006 00:43

Zalogowani mogą więcej

Możesz zapisać ten artykuł na później. Znajdziesz go potem na swoim koncie użytkownika

Adam Harrsion używając narzędzia K7 firmy Klocwork dokonałanalizy statycznej kodu źródłowego przeglądarki MozillaFirefox. Ogólnie test wypadł dobrze, kod Firefoksa okazał się dobrzenapisany i jest wysokiej jakości. Z drugiej strony nie jest teżdoskonały, odkryto 655 usterek. Najwięcej z nich dotyczyłoniesprawdzania, czy przekazywany wskaźnik nie ma wartości NULL.Jest też trochę problemów z zarządzaniem pamięcią, które mogądoprowadzić do jej wycieku. Zdarzały się też niezainicjalizowanezmienne. Analiza wykazała także 71 potencjalnych dziur wbezpieczeństwie. Tego, czy są poważne nie można sprawdzićautomatycznym narzędziem, wymagane jest przejrzenie kodu przezosobę dobrze znającą działanie Firefoksa. Analiza dotyczyła wersji 1.5.0.6. Twórcy Firefoksa zostalipowiadomieni o odkrytych nieprawidłowościach i zdecydują czy sięnimi zająć i w jaki sposób.

Źródło artykułu:www.dobreprogramy.pl
Oceń jakość naszego artykułuTwoja opinia pozwala nam tworzyć lepsze treści.
Komentarze (64)
Zobacz także